Question - On January 2, 2016, SaulGroup purchased equipment at a cost of $5 million. The equipment has a five-year life, no residual value, and is depreciated on a straightline basis.

On January 2, 2018, the fair value of the equipment (net of any accumulated depreciation) is determined as $6 million.

1. If the revaluation model is applied for measurement subsequent to initial recognition under IFRS, what is the impact the equipment has on SaulGroup's income in Years 2016 - 2020 using (1) IFRS and (2) U.S. GAAP?

2. How would you explain the difference in income, total assets, and total stockholders' equity using IFRS and U.S. GAAP over the period of Years 2016 to 2020?
